Product Description:

The Kollmorgen KMER.63.G6 synchronous servo motor is made to be accurate and dependable. The servo motor works at 50 Hz and has a maximum speed of 1350 r/min. The servo motor gives off 0.15 kW of power efficiently. The motor works well in industrial automation tasks that need a small size and steady performance.

The KMER.63.G6 servo motor has an efficiency of 50.8%. Its tolerances are calculated using indirect calculations that consider a power level of less than 50 kW. A power factor of 0.68 indicates that it works, and its rated current is 0.54 A at 380 V and 0.52 A at 440 V. The servo motor has a moment of inertia of 0.00024 kg·m² that allows for precise rotational control with a 10% error gap. Noise levels are measured at +3 dB(A) when all components are functioning correctly. The net weight is approximately 4.9 kg, which facilitates transportation without compromising durability or stability. This 0.15 kW type offers a ±30% slip tolerance that ensures reliable performance even with changing loads. The torque for starting is 1.9 times the rated torque, the torque for pulling out is 2.1 times the rated torque, and the torque for pulling up is the same as the beginning torque.

The fixed D-end bearing has a rating of 2/20 and there are high-performance felt rings on both ends to seal them. With a tolerance of +20%, the beginning current is 2.9 times the maximum current. There are no relubrication facilities, therefore it is low maintenance but still reliable. Efficiency
0.508
Frequency
50 Hz
Moment of Inertia
0.00024 kg·m²
Net Weight
4.9 kg
Power
0.15 kW
Power Factor
0.68
Pull-out Torque
2.1 times rated torque
Pull-up Torque
1.9 times rated torque
Rated Current (380 V)
0.54 A
Rated Current (440 V)
0.52 A
Rated Speed
1350 r/min
Starting Current
2.9 times rated current
Starting Torque
1.9 times rated torque
